Default Brake Booster (86)

When I depress the brake pedal on my 86 my idle goes way down and I'm also noticing a hard brake pedal, can I safely assume my booster is shot. I don't hear any vacuum leaks and the line going to the booster checks ok. I seen some metal boosters online for a lot less $$$ than original, what do you guys think. Thanks in advance

Sounds like a booster. I'd just go get a new one from Autozone or the like. Used ones tend to develop the same problems as the one you're taking out. It takes a 13mm, swivel, and about 18" of extension and it's not to bad.

booster is my bet. You can replace with a plastic unit - but i like the metal one better
http://www.hotrodsusa.com/store/product341.html

is where I got mine - cheap - and good service - I've been running it for 2 years now - on tracks and autoX's - works great even with bigger brakes!

Some here say it's a PITA to change - really not to bad - you need to pull the drivers seat - 4 nuts - a 5 minute job - that makes it a whole lot easier - that and a set of Wobbler extensions from harbor Freight - 8 bucks for 5 or 6 of em I think - all different sizes - combos of them make reaching the nut hidden partially behind the steering column easy to get to. I did mine in my 86 in about 45 minutes - and there are chimps with tools that are better mechanics than I am!
